The interplay between platformers and game engines forms a foundational aspect of modern gaming. Platformers, characterized by their unique gameplay mechanics, rely heavily on robust game engines to create immersive experiences that engage players deeply.
Understanding the dynamics of platformers and the capabilities of various game engines is essential for appreciating their impact on the gaming landscape. This article will examine the essential features, notable titles, and future trends influencing this vibrant genre.
Understanding Platformers
Platformers are a genre of video games characterized by the player navigating a character through a level, overcoming obstacles and enemies. Gameplay often revolves around jumping between platforms, avoiding traps, and collecting items, creating a dynamic and engaging experience for players.
The charm of platformers lies in their simplicity and accessibility. Players are usually required to time their jumps and movements, which adds a layer of skill and precision. This genre spans both 2D and 3D experiences, each providing unique mechanics and aesthetic approaches that appeal to diverse audiences.
Notable platformers, such as Super Mario Bros. and Sonic the Hedgehog, have set benchmarks in game design. These titles demonstrate imaginative level designs and character controls, which have influenced countless other games and established platformers as a beloved genre in gaming.
Understanding platformers also encompasses their evolving relationship with game engines. The technology behind these engines allows developers to create richly interactive worlds, enhancing gameplay mechanics and visual storytelling. This interplay continues to shape the future of platformers in the gaming industry.
Key Elements of Platformers
Platformers are defined by specific key elements that enhance gameplay and player engagement. One of the primary components is the character movement mechanics, which often include running, jumping, and climbing. These mechanics must be finely tuned to create a fluid and responsive experience, allowing players to navigate intricate environments.
Another crucial aspect is level design. Levels in platformers are strategically crafted to present challenges such as obstacles, traps, and enemies. These elements necessitate precise timing and quick reflexes, providing players with a sense of accomplishment when successfully traversed.
Collectibles and power-ups further enrich platforming experiences. Items such as coins, gems, or upgrades encourage exploration and reward skillful play. This incentivization is vital in creating a compelling and engaging gameplay loop.
Lastly, the visual and audio design plays a significant role in platformers, enhancing the thematic elements of the game. Distinct art styles and soundtracks contribute to immersive worlds that resonate with players, making platformers memorable experiences in gaming history.
Popular Game Engines for Platformers
When developing platformers, several game engines have proven to be particularly effective. Unity, known for its versatility, enables developers to create both 2D and 3D platformers. Its extensive asset store and user-friendly interface streamline the development process, making it a popular choice among indie creators.
Another noteworthy engine is Unreal Engine, which is widely recognized for its advanced graphical capabilities. Though primarily used for 3D games, its powerful tools can also cater to 2D platformers, providing developers with robust functionalities to create visually appealing and immersive experiences.
Godot stands out as an open-source option, featuring a dedicated 2D engine that rivals many commercial products. Its lightweight design and intuitive scripting language make it accessible to newcomers while offering deep functionality for more experienced developers, facilitating the creation of engaging platformers.
Cocos2d-x remains a highly regarded choice for 2D platformers due to its performance and simplicity. This engine supports multiple programming languages and provides a vast array of features, making it an ideal option for developers focused on mobile gaming and rapid iterations.
Features of Game Engines in Platformers
Game engines offer a multitude of features specifically designed to enhance the development of platformers. Key characteristics include robust physics engines that allow for realistic movement and interactions, enabling developers to create intricate level designs and challenging gameplay mechanics.
Moreover, many game engines provide flexible sprite animation systems, which are crucial for character and environment animations in platformers. This ease of animation helps developers bring their creative visions to life, enhancing player engagement through fluid and dynamic visual experiences.
Another notable feature is the built-in level design tools that streamline the process of constructing various stages and environments. These tools often include tile mapping and layering systems, essential for developing the distinctive levels that define platformers.
Lastly, the support for scripting and programming within game engines allows developers to implement unique gameplay mechanics easily. This flexibility enables creators to design innovative platforming challenges, ensuring each game offers a fresh experience while adhering to the engaging principles of platformers.
Comparing 2D and 3D Platformers
2D and 3D platformers represent two distinct styles within the gaming landscape, each with unique gameplay mechanics and visual experiences. 2D platformers typically feature side-scrolling movement in a flat environment, emphasizing precise jumps and timing. Games like Super Mario Bros. exemplify this genre, prioritizing simple controls and engaging level design.
In contrast, 3D platformers offer a wider scope for exploration, allowing players to navigate through three-dimensional spaces. Titles such as Sonic Adventure introduce depth, enabling character movements in multiple directions. This shift provides a more immersive experience but can complicate control schemes and level design.
The aesthetic differences further distinguish these two types of platformers. 2D graphics often invoke nostalgia with pixel art or hand-drawn styles, while 3D platformers leverage advanced graphics engines for lifelike environments and character models. Regardless of the approach, both styles contribute significantly to the evolution of platformers and game engines in gaming.
Notable Platformers in Gaming History
Platformers have significantly influenced the gaming landscape, with several titles leaving an indelible mark on both players and developers. Among these, Super Mario Bros. serves as a cornerstone of the genre. Released in 1985, it set the standard for platforming mechanics, captivating audiences with its colorful worlds and engaging gameplay.
Sonic the Hedgehog introduced speed as an innovative gameplay element in the early 1990s. This title not only defined Sega’s identity but also showcased the importance of character design and level design, propelling the platforming genre into a new era of competitive gaming.
Celeste, launched in 2018, exemplifies modern platformers by integrating storytelling and mental health themes into its gameplay. This indie title demonstrates the versatility of platformers, proving that the genre continues to evolve while remaining relevant to contemporary audiences.
These notable platformers not only highlight the diverse possibilities within platforming mechanics but also illustrate the critical role that game engines play in their development. With their shared history, these games cement the platformer genre as an enduring and influential part of gaming culture.
Super Mario Bros.
Super Mario Bros. revolutionized the platformer genre and established a benchmark for future games. Released in 1985, it combined precise controls, engaging level design, and inventive power-ups, setting a standard for gameplay mechanics in platformers and game engines alike.
The game features an array of iconic elements, including:
- Jumping mechanics
- Collectible coins
- Power-ups such as the Super Mushroom and Fire Flower
- Varied enemy encounters
These features created a dynamic experience that resonated with players, allowing Super Mario Bros. to achieve both critical acclaim and commercial success. The game’s levels gradually introduced challenges, promoting skill development while maintaining player engagement.
As a pioneering title, it influenced the mechanics and design philosophy of subsequent platformers. The utilization of effective game engines facilitated fluid animations and responsive controls, elements essential to the enduring popularity of platformers in gaming culture.
Sonic the Hedgehog
One of the most iconic platformers in gaming history is the blue anthropomorphic hedgehog known for his incredible speed. Launched in 1991, this franchise transformed the landscape of platform games and challenged existing norms through its unique gameplay mechanics and artistic design.
The core of the gameplay revolves around sprinting through colorful levels filled with loops, ramps, and obstacles. Notable features include:
- Collecting rings for protection and points
- Engaging in battles against various foes, most notably the infamous Doctor Robotnik
- Exploring expansive worlds that reward speed and agility
This platformer not only emphasized rapid movement but also offered intricate level designs that encouraged exploration. Its combination of speed, action, and engaging storylines solidified its status as a staple in the gaming community, influencing future titles significantly while showcasing the capabilities of game engines in creating vibrant, interactive environments.
Celeste
Celeste is a 2D platformer that emphasizes precision and emotional storytelling, developed by Maddy Makes Games. The game follows the journey of a young woman named Madeline as she climbs the titular mountain, representing her struggles with anxiety and self-doubt.
Players navigate through challenging levels that require skillful jumping, climbing, and dashing. Each stage introduces unique mechanics and obstacles, enhancing gameplay while allowing players to engage deeply with the emotionally resonant narrative.
The development of Celeste showcases how game engines can help create intricate, responsive environments. Utilizing the Unity engine, the creators designed tight controls that contribute significantly to the gameplay experience and overall immersion.
Celeste has received critical acclaim for its design and narrative depth, influencing many indie developers in creating platformers. It beautifully illustrates how platformers can blend challenging gameplay with meaningful storytelling, expanding the boundaries of the genre.
The Role of Game Engines in Indie Platformers
Indie platformers have significantly benefited from the advancements in game engines, which provide accessible tools for developers. Game engines like Unity and Godot enable indie creators to develop intricate gameplay mechanics without extensive programming knowledge, fostering creativity.
These engines typically include pre-built assets and user-friendly interfaces, allowing developers to focus on artistry and storytelling. This ease of access has led to a flourishing community where innovative ideas can surface, inspiring myriad indie platformers.
Furthermore, the versatility of game engines supports both 2D and 3D platforming experiences. Indie developers can tailor their projects to distinct artistic styles, showcasing the diverse potential of platformers while utilizing existing engine functionalities for efficiency.
In summary, game engines are instrumental in the indie platforming landscape. They empower developers to translate imaginative concepts into engaging games, contributing to a vibrant sector within the gaming industry. This synergy between platformers and game engines continues to redefine player experiences.
Future Trends in Platformers and Game Engines
The landscape of platformers and game engines is evolving rapidly, influenced by technological advancements and player expectations. One significant trend is the integration of artificial intelligence, which enhances game design and creates dynamic, adaptive experiences for players.
Another important development is the rise of cloud gaming, allowing players to access high-quality platformers without the need for powerful hardware. This accessibility opens up platform gaming to a broader audience, facilitating the creation of more innovative titles by independent developers.
Furthermore, advancements in graphics and animation technology are enabling developers to create visually striking environments. Enhanced physics engines and real-time rendering capabilities are setting new standards for realism in both 2D and 3D platformers, enriching player engagement.
Last but not least, the growing interest in virtual and augmented reality presents novel opportunities for platformers. Game engines are increasingly accommodating these technologies, creating immersive experiences that transcend traditional gameplay paradigms and redefine player interaction.
Challenges Faced by Developers in Platformers
Developers in the realm of platformers face several challenges that necessitate careful consideration and execution. One significant issue is balancing difficulty. Ensuring that a game is neither too hard nor too easy is vital for player engagement and satisfaction, directly impacting retention rates.
Another critical challenge is performance optimization. As platformers often involve complex mechanics and detailed visuals, developers must ensure smooth gameplay across various devices. Poor performance can lead to frustration, detracting from the overall experience and potentially harming a game’s reputation.
Moreover, the intricacies of level design pose a substantial hurdle. Crafting levels that are both innovative and functional requires a keen understanding of game mechanics and player behavior, necessitating extensive testing and iteration. These factors contribute to the unique landscape of challenges encountered by developers in platformers and game engines.
Balancing Difficulty
Balancing difficulty in platformer games involves the careful design of challenges to cater to a broad audience. Developers must create levels that are neither too easy nor excessively difficult, ensuring players remain engaged without feeling frustrated. This equilibrium is key, as it can significantly influence player satisfaction and retention.
To achieve this, developers often implement varied difficulty curves throughout the game. For instance, early levels may introduce basic mechanics gradually, while later stages can impose more complex challenges. This strategy is evident in notable platformers, where players are encouraged to master skills before facing more formidable obstacles.
Feedback mechanisms, such as checkpoints and lives, also play a vital role in balancing difficulty. By allowing players to retry sections without starting the entire game anew, developers can alleviate frustration and enhance the experience.
Ultimately, balancing difficulty in platformers not only fosters enjoyment but also contributes to the game’s longevity within the competitive landscape of gaming. Such thoughtful design decisions are crucial for maintaining a healthy relationship between players and the challenges each game presents.
Performance Optimization
Performance optimization in platformers is a critical component that affects gameplay fluidity and user experience. Developers must ensure that their games run smoothly across various systems while maintaining appealing graphics and responsive controls.
To achieve effective performance optimization, developers often:
- Streamline code and reduce unnecessary complexity.
- Use level-of-detail techniques to adjust graphics based on the player’s distance from objects.
- Implement efficient memory management to prevent crashes or slowdowns.
Balancing high-quality visuals with performance is key, especially in fast-paced platformers where timing is essential. By optimizing game engines specifically for platformers, developers can enhance player engagement through improved responsiveness and fewer technical issues.
The Impact of Platformers on Gaming Culture
Platformers have significantly influenced gaming culture by shaping gameplay mechanics, storytelling, and player interaction. These games often prioritize agility and skill, creating a dynamic gaming experience that engages players in novel ways. The success of platformers has paved the way for innovations in game design and technology.
The cultural impact of iconic platformers, such as Super Mario Bros. and Sonic the Hedgehog, extends beyond mere entertainment. They have become symbols of their eras, influencing fashion, music, and even film. These titles have fostered a sense of community among players, sparking discussions and collaborations in various media.
Furthermore, the rise of indie platformers has democratized game development, enabling diverse voices to contribute to gaming culture. Games like Celeste highlight personal narratives and mental health themes, enriching the discourse surrounding video games. They have established platformers as vehicles for social commentary, pushing boundaries beyond conventional gaming narratives.
The enduring legacy of platformers continues to inspire developers and players alike, ensuring that their impact remains vital within the ever-evolving landscape of gaming culture. The connection forged between platformers and game engines exemplifies this dynamic relationship, fueling both innovation and creativity.
The realm of platformers continues to evolve, largely thanks to the technological advancements in game engines. These engines not only facilitate innovative gameplay experiences but also empower developers to push creative boundaries.
As we reflect on the significant impact of platformers in gaming culture, it is evident that the synergy between platformers and game engines will remain crucial. Future developments promise exciting possibilities, ensuring that this genre continues to captivate audiences worldwide.